This is a model of a Biathlon Target * Originally created with 3ds Max 2010 ||USAGE|| * This model is suitable for use in broadcast, high-res film close-ups, advertising, design visualization, forensic presentation, etc.] * The model is accurate with the real world size and scale. ||SPECIFICATIONS|| * This model contains 9 separate objects. * This model contains 14739 polygons and 14810 verts. * This model is not intended for subdivision! * This model is included in two versions V-Ray and mental ray. Both have materials and textures included. || PRESENTATION IMAGES || * All preview images are rendered with V-Ray 2.3 as Renderer * Lights and cameras are not included in the file. || TEXTURES || * There are 3 textures in scene. * Texture Resolutions are 4096x4096. || RIG NOTES || * The rig controls the Numbers on the board. * It is achieved with custom attributes. * The rig contains value change form 1 to 30 and color invert (black text on orange board and reverse) || GENERAL || * Model is built to real-world scale * Units used: #inches * Object Dimensions : 254.1697cm x 156.6731cm x 291.2211cm * Scene objects are organized by groups. * No third-party renderer or plug-ins needed for mental ray version. || ADDITIONAL NOTES || * File formats other than 3ds Max exported as base mesh (not smoothed) * Model represents 28 of hours of 3D work **If you have any questions, you can contact me through support.
